Layering – The Key to Versatility
Weather in much of the U.S. can change quickly, so layering is your best strategy. By wearing several light layers instead of one heavy piece, you can easily adjust to temperature shifts throughout the day.
- Base layer: Choose moisture-wicking fabrics like merino wool or performance synthetics to keep you dry and comfortable.
- Middle layer: Add warmth with a lightweight sweater, fleece, or vest that doesn’t add bulk.
- Outer layer: A wind- and water-resistant jacket is essential. Look for breathable materials so you stay comfortable even when you’re on the move.
Layering lets you use the same core pieces year-round – just add or remove layers as the weather changes.
Invest in Timeless Basics
A stylish, practical wardrobe starts with classic pieces that mix and match easily. This makes getting dressed simple and ensures you always look put-together.
- A crisp button-down shirt in cotton or linen works for both office and casual settings.
- Dark jeans or chinos pair well with almost anything.
- A neutral sweater in wool or cotton can be worn over a shirt or on its own.
- A classic coat or jacket – think trench coat, wool overcoat, or lightweight puffer – adds polish in any season.
Stick to neutral tones like navy, gray, beige, and olive for easy coordination and a timeless look.
Choose Quality Materials
The right fabrics make a big difference in comfort and durability. Natural fibers and modern technical materials each have their advantages.
- Wool keeps you warm but also regulates temperature, making it wearable beyond winter.
- Cotton is breathable and easy to care for – perfect for everyday wear.
- Linen is ideal for summer, offering a cool, airy feel.
- Technical fabrics like softshell or Gore-Tex are great for outdoor adventures, providing protection from wind and rain.
By choosing quality materials, you’ll enjoy clothes that feel good, last longer, and look better over time.
Practical Doesn’t Mean Boring
Functional clothing can absolutely be stylish. It’s all about fit, design, and how you put things together. A sleek rain jacket can look sharp if it’s well-tailored, and waterproof boots can be both rugged and refined in a classic leather style.
Accessories also make a difference. A quality watch, scarf, or leather belt can elevate a simple outfit and add personality – without sacrificing practicality.
Adjust Your Wardrobe with the Seasons
While many pieces can be worn year-round, it’s smart to rotate your wardrobe as the seasons change.
- Spring: Light jackets, sneakers, and layers in fresh colors create an easy, upbeat look.
- Summer: Linen shirts, shorts, and loafers keep you cool while maintaining polish.
- Fall: Sweaters, boots, and a water-resistant jacket are must-haves.
- Winter: A wool coat, scarf, and gloves keep you warm and stylish through the coldest months.
Rotating your clothes seasonally helps you stay organized and ensures you actually wear what you own.
